Iron Man 3 4K Blu-ray Movie, Special Features and Extras 

Disney's glossy, smooth SteelBook follows in the style of so many previously released UHD MCU Steels, offering a front side that basically takes some
existing artwork and drops it into a battered and tattered looking frame on the front (in fact, the edge work is identical to that seen on the Iron Man and Iron Man 2 SteelBooks). This artwork features a busy collection of
half-body images, including Tony Stark, in heavily battle-damaged Iron Man armor, holding Pepper Potts close in. It also features character portraits of
Colonel Rhodes, Aldrich Killian, and Mandarin floating about the cover. Some random action effects appear around the periphery, including Iron Man
and Iron Patriot flying along the left-hand side. The rear side is simpler in design; only the upgraded triangular Arc reactor appears center, alit,
surrounded by a brushed metal, battle worn very dark blue color. It's identical to the original film's, and its sequel's, SteelBook in terms of points of
wear around the reactor. Paramount, Marvel, copyright, and model numbers appear in fine print at the bottom. The spine carries over that same dark
blue color with the film's title appearing center. A Paramount logo appears at the top and UHD and Marvel logos at the bottom.
Inside, the digital copy code is tucked underneath the left-hand-side tabs. The two discs, one UHD and one Blu-ray, are situated on the right in
staggered-stacked formation. The inner print is a two-panel spread that features the Iron Man Mark 42 suit, chilling on a couch in Stark's palatial
home. Everything but Iron Man's right hand, which is resting along the couch's top, appears on the right underneath the discs; there's nothing of much
interest on the left.

Iron Man 3 4K Blu-ray Movie, Overall Score and Recommendation 

The SteelBook is fairly attractive and fits in nicely with many of the other MCU UHD re-releases. The UHD's picture quality is good but the Atmos track
comes up short. Still,
this is a must-own for MCU fanatics and SteelBook collectors.
